Transmettre la variable à mysql

Vous voulez de l'aide ? Postez ici :)
Post Reply
Frank
Posts: 20
Joined: 03 Feb 2018, 15:31

Transmettre la variable à mysql

Post by Frank »

Bonjour,

Maintenant, grâce à votre aide énergique, je suis venu si loin.
Aussi les choses avec le Mysql fonctionnent à merveille.

Je suis maintenant coincé dans un endroit stupide, parce que j'ai l'impression d'avoir un "tableau devant ma tête".

si je l'envoie via le code à la base de données pour que cela fonctionne.

Code: Select all

requete= "INSERT INTO mat (Gold) VALUES (5000)";
SQL.execute(requete);
Mais maintenant je veux passer la valeur en tant que variable.
La variable s'appelle chn_4 que je veux passer, tous les essais avec une virgule
et le même échec.

Code: Select all

requete= "INSERT INTO mat (Gold) VALUES (chn_4)";
SQL.execute(requete);
En Allemagne, ils disent "Je ne vois pas la forêt pour les arbres" :oops:

Merci pour votre soutien à l'avance.

salutation
Frank
francois
Posts: 456
Joined: 18 Oct 2010, 10:33
Location: France

Re: Transmettre la variable à mysql

Post by francois »

Bonjour,

Code: Select all

requete= "INSERT INTO mat (Gold) VALUES (chn_4)";
Ne peut pas fonctionner car tout ce qui est à l'intérieur de " " doit être du SQL
ici chn4 n'est pas vu comme une variable Actiona.

Pour que cela fonctionne, il faut sortir chn_4 de " " :

Code: Select all

requete= "INSERT INTO mat (Gold) VALUES (' " + chn_4 +  " ')" ;
Post Reply